Henry Milton Biggers, 96, of Cleveland, TN, died Monday evening, January 31, 2011 at the family residence.

Reverend Biggers was the son of the late Nancy Theodocia Trussell Biggers and John Henry Biggers; and was also preceded in death by his six siblings.

Reverend Biggers served the Church of God of Prophecy as a state overseer for 38 years. During his tenure as overseer he served in the states of Oregon, Mississippi, Texas twice, Indiana, Kentucky and Arkansas. While in this position he served on the General Finance Committee during the general assemblies. After his retirement he pastored in Burbank, IL for a short time. Following his tenure he served as the security guard for Tomlinson College. During many of his retirement years he helped others who were not able to help themselves. He spent many hours visiting the hospitals and those who were lonely. He is loved by many and will be missed by all. Reverend Biggers was a member of the Keith Street Church of God of Prophecy.
